What to expect during the session
During a typical 3D 4D ultrasound Perth WA visit, you will lie comfortably while a skilled technician applies warm gel and slowly guides the probe over your belly. The session usually reveals clearer three dimensional images and, if available, live 4D motion videos. Parents 3D 4D ultrasound Perth WA often appreciate the ability to see facial expressions or tiny movements. Some clinics offer keepsake prints or digital files, and staff can explain what the images show regarding growth, amniotic fluid, and placental position without clinical risk.
Choosing the right clinic and timing
Quality matters when selecting a clinic for imaging. Look for experienced sonographers, up to date equipment, and a comfortable environment. Discuss availability, pregnancy stage, and any medical considerations before booking. The ideal window for acquiring meaningful 3D data tends to be mid to late second trimester, though some practices can capture useful images earlier or later. Always verify what you will receive in the package and whether additional fees apply for extra views or repeats.
